President Donald Trump stated that several nations have expressed interest in joining the Abraham Accords amid recent events in the Middle East. Trump emphasized that Iran was weeks away from its nuclear threshold before recent military actions, resulting in numerous civilian casualties.
The U.S. and Iran have restarted negotiations on Tehran’s nuclear program, with Trump affirming that uranium enrichment is a red line...
